From 71a424ab68de5d7f51d7b39697a2ddb9bd6f560e Mon Sep 17 00:00:00 2001 From: GoEdgeLab Date: Fri, 14 Jan 2022 10:45:58 +0800 Subject: [PATCH] =?UTF-8?q?=E5=8F=AF=E4=BB=A5=E5=9C=A8IP=E5=90=8D=E5=8D=95?= =?UTF-8?q?=E3=80=81=E8=AE=BF=E9=97=AE=E6=97=A5=E5=BF=97=E4=B8=AD=E8=B7=B3?= =?UTF-8?q?=E5=88=B0=E5=AF=B9=E5=BA=94=E7=9A=84WAF=E8=A7=84=E5=88=99?= =?UTF-8?q?=E9=9B=86?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../actions/default/servers/server/log/viewPopup.go | 5 +++-- web/public/js/components/iplist/ip-list-table.js | 10 +++++----- web/views/@default/servers/components/waf/group.html | 4 ++-- web/views/@default/servers/server/log/viewPopup.html | 4 +++- .../@default/servers/server/settings/waf/group.html | 2 +- 5 files changed, 14 insertions(+), 11 deletions(-) diff --git a/internal/web/actions/default/servers/server/log/viewPopup.go b/internal/web/actions/default/servers/server/log/viewPopup.go index 397eb628..1b2ec2e7 100644 --- a/internal/web/actions/default/servers/server/log/viewPopup.go +++ b/internal/web/actions/default/servers/server/log/viewPopup.go @@ -48,8 +48,9 @@ func (this *ViewPopupAction) RunGet(params struct { if policyResp.HttpFirewallPolicy != nil { wafMap = maps.Map{ "policy": maps.Map{ - "id": policyResp.HttpFirewallPolicy.Id, - "name": policyResp.HttpFirewallPolicy.Name, + "id": policyResp.HttpFirewallPolicy.Id, + "name": policyResp.HttpFirewallPolicy.Name, + "serverId": policyResp.HttpFirewallPolicy.ServerId, }, } if accessLog.FirewallRuleGroupId > 0 { diff --git a/web/public/js/components/iplist/ip-list-table.js b/web/public/js/components/iplist/ip-list-table.js index 0c757c51..ed6c04d1 100644 --- a/web/public/js/components/iplist/ip-list-table.js +++ b/web/public/js/components/iplist/ip-list-table.js @@ -165,15 +165,15 @@ Vue.component("ip-list-table", { {{item.reason}} - +
+ {{item.sourceNode.name}} +
{{item.sourceServer.name}}
- {{item.sourcePolicy.name}} » {{item.sourceGroup.name}} » {{item.sourceSet.name}} - {{item.sourcePolicy.name}} » {{item.sourceGroup.name}} » {{item.sourceSet.name}} -
-
- {{item.sourceNode.name}} + {{item.sourcePolicy.name}} » {{item.sourceGroup.name}} » {{item.sourceSet.name}} + {{item.sourcePolicy.name}} » {{item.sourceGroup.name}} » {{item.sourceSet.name}}
diff --git a/web/views/@default/servers/components/waf/group.html b/web/views/@default/servers/components/waf/group.html index b66e6733..aba120f9 100644 --- a/web/views/@default/servers/components/waf/group.html +++ b/web/views/@default/servers/components/waf/group.html @@ -45,8 +45,8 @@ - - {{set.name}} + + {{set.name}}

diff --git a/web/views/@default/servers/server/log/viewPopup.html b/web/views/@default/servers/server/log/viewPopup.html index 3a554022..87e3d5d7 100644 --- a/web/views/@default/servers/server/log/viewPopup.html +++ b/web/views/@default/servers/server/log/viewPopup.html @@ -56,7 +56,9 @@ - WAF规则集:{{wafInfo.set.name}} + WAF规则集: + {{wafInfo.set.name}} + {{wafInfo.set.name}} diff --git a/web/views/@default/servers/server/settings/waf/group.html b/web/views/@default/servers/server/settings/waf/group.html index 8ca3e339..2a021edd 100644 --- a/web/views/@default/servers/server/settings/waf/group.html +++ b/web/views/@default/servers/server/settings/waf/group.html @@ -42,7 +42,7 @@ - {{set.name}} + {{set.name}}